Regards, Ryan ________________________________ From: Tom Laskowski <tmlask@att.net> To: SeeSat <seesat-l@satobs.org> Sent: Friday, August 31, 2012 9:56 PM Subject: Space-track error question I downloaded and used Simone's great program to try and get TLEs from the Beta Spacetrack site and it seemed to work well. However last night I tested it again and I get the following errors: WARNING: Certificate verification error for beta.spacetrack-org: unable to get local issuer certificate WARNING: certificate common name 'www.space-track.org' doesn't match requested host name 'beta.space-track.org' ERROR: Wrong Last file number response (2) Just wondering if these are serious and if I'm doing something wrong with the program, or is it a hiccup with the Beta site? The updated TLEs seem to be downloaded OK, but I just don't know if this is something to worry about at this point.
